Coal Grove village, Ohio: commercial real estate data.
Coal Grove village is a Census village of 2,022 people across 1.91 square miles of land, in Lawrence County. Median household income is $61,250, 64.1 percent of occupied homes are owned.

How many people live in Coal Grove, Ohio?
2,022, in 733 households. Coal Grove village covers 1.91 square miles of land, which is 1,061 people per square mile.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.
What county is Coal Grove in?
Lawrence County, which holds 100.0 percent of the place by area. Source: US Census Bureau, cartographic boundary file, places, 2024 vintage.
What is the median household income in Coal Grove?
$61,250. The median owner-occupied home is valued at $94,500. Median gross rent is $939 per month.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.
Is Coal Grove in the National Flood Insurance Program?
Yes. Coal Grove appears in the FEMA Community Status Book as community 390326, with no Community Rating System class, so no CRS discount applies. Whether a specific parcel sits in a mapped special flood hazard area is an address level question the platform answers.
